any pointers to good calling card to call India ?

i have already tried reliance and Airtel India calling cards, both are kind of ok but some times it does n’t get connected and with Airtel some times error in the time of usage , dont want to spend energy in calling these customer care etc.. just looking for any Good cheap calling cards